Output 2d2eb6a517b68b34e2dcb83e14332bf1ee2e3e888d57469946bf98e9ca2cb646:12

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73933f754fde79f40a6dfd498019ed1612cf1081 OP_EQUAL
address
3CE82ZpDvqwezfMUA1iQ1KLoXkyvz577Po
transaction
2d2eb6a517b68b34e2dcb83e14332bf1ee2e3e888d57469946bf98e9ca2cb646
confirmations
259857
spent
true